🌐 What Is TS ePASS?
TS ePASS = Electronic Payment & Application System of Scholarships by the Government of Telangana. It brings all major Post-Matric and Pre-Matric scholarship schemes into one online system — with fee reimbursement + maintenance allowance credited directly to students’ bank accounts (DBT).
You’ll use it for:
-
Post-Matric Scholarships (after Class 10)
-
Pre-Matric Scholarships (select categories)
-
Tuition Fee Reimbursement (college fees paid by govt, fully/partly)
-
Application tracking, corrections, renewal
Official site: 👉 telanganaepass.cgg.gov.in
🎯 Who Can Apply Under TS ePASS?
Eligibility varies a bit by category, but here’s the quick version:
-
Must be a resident of Telangana state.
-
Belong to approved categories: SC, ST, BC, EBC, Minority, Disabled students (as per scheme rules).
-
Studying in recognized institutions within Telangana (and in some cases, outside the state if course not available).
-
Family income within govt limits (differs by category; commonly ~₹2 lakh/yr range—check portal for updated slab).
-
Must meet attendance & promotion rules (pass previous exam, continue in higher class).
If you’re in a professional/technical course (engineering, medicine, etc.) through counseling/admission quota, definitely apply — fee amounts are high and ePASS helps a lot!

🔍 How to Check TS ePASS Scholarship Status (Public Track Tool)
Here’s the easiest way most students check whether their Telangana ePASS payment or application is approved:
-
Visit 👉 telanganaepass.cgg.gov.in
-
On the homepage, look for “Know Your Application Status” or “Status/Know Your Payment” (may appear in different wording each year).
-
Select Academic Year.
-
Enter one of the following (as requested):
-
Application ID or
-
SSC Exam Number / Pass Year / SSC Board or
-
Aadhaar Number (in some modules)
-
-
Fill captcha & click Get Status / Search.
You’ll see a status panel showing stages like Application Received, Verified at College, Verified at District, Sanctioned, Amount Sent to Bank, etc.
💳 Check TS ePASS Payment Status (Fee Reimbursement / Scholarship Credit)
Sometimes your application is approved but you want to confirm if money hit your bank. Do this:
Method 1 – ePASS Payment Details
-
Use the same Status / Know Your Payment option.
-
If released, you’ll see transaction/cheque no., date, amount.
Method 2 – Bank / PFMS Cross-Check
While TS ePASS releases payments through state systems, some disbursements reflect under PFMS. If the portal shows “released,” but bank is silent, you can also check via your bank mini statement or net banking using credited reference like “Social Welfare Dept / ePASS”.
If payment shows released for long (15+ days) but no bank credit, visit your college scholarship in-charge or local Welfare Officer.
📜 What the Status Messages Mean (Quick Decode)
Status Message | Meaning | What You Should Do |
---|---|---|
Pending at College | College hasn’t verified yet. | Remind college admin. |
Pending at District Officer | Waiting govt officer approval. | Wait; check weekly. |
Rejected – Docs Invalid | Wrong or unclear upload. | Re-upload if window open; contact college. |
Sanctioned / Bill Passed | Approved by govt. | Payment will process soon. |
Amount Disbursed | Money sent to bank. | Check bank account. |
Not Eligible | Income/category/course mismatch. | Confirm eligibility; appeal if allowed. |
📋 Documents Required (General Checklist)
-
Latest passport photo
-
Aadhaar (student)
-
Caste certificate
-
Income certificate
-
Bonafide certificate from college
-
Previous year marks memo
-
Bank account details (student or as allowed)
-
Fee receipt / admission slip (for professional courses)
Scan clearly; crop properly; avoid shadows — unclear docs = rejection delay.
🔄 Renewal of TS ePASS Scholarship
Already got ePASS last year? Great! Do renewal each new academic year:
-
Open Post-Matric Renewal link on ePASS site.
-
Enter Application ID / SSC details.
-
Update course year (e.g., B.Tech 2nd year), marks, and bank if changed.
-
Upload new docs (bonafide for current year, marks memo previous year).
-
Submit & track like fresh.

🧠 Mini FAQ
Q. Can I check TS ePASS status using Aadhaar number?
Sometimes yes, if portal enables that field during the cycle. Otherwise use Application ID or SSC Hall Ticket No.
Q. My status shows “Rejected by College.” Now what?
Visit your college scholarship cell immediately. Many rejections are due to wrong caste/income doc or unclear scan — fix & resubmit if window open.
Q. When will fee reimbursement come?
After state budget release & verification cycles. Even if late, keep tracking — approved cases usually get credited in batches.
